Contrast

#6aba45 as textRatioAAAA largeAAAFix
Aaon white
2.41:1failfailfail
  • AA: use #4a8230 as the text (4.64:1)
  • AAA: use #376124 as the text (7.25:1)
  • AA: or shift the background to #3d3d3d (4.51:1)
  • AAA: or shift the background to #1c1c1c (7.08:1)
Aaon black
8.72:1passpasspassPasses AAA — no fix needed.

Fixes keep hue and saturation and move lightness only, so the suggestion stays on-brand. Ratios are symmetric: the same numbers apply with #6aba45 as the background.
